My career began in the 1990s. At this time, in Poland, there was increasing foreign investment and new companies were being set up and expanding. The new companies were looking for young people who were fluent in foreign languages.
I was at work one day when my phone rang and the caller asked whether I would be interested in a job with the Hettich Group. By training I’m a textile engineer, but Hettich was more interested in my other skills. To cut a long story short, I accepted the offer.
When I started with Hettich, I was surprised to find that I was the first woman in the function of managing director. In the early years, management conferences tended to begin like this: "Mrs Lasota and Gentlemen ...". I must have been a good role model, because there are now several women in responsible positions at Hettich Polska.
I will always consider that my biggest achievement has been to build up a very good team at Hettich Polska. The Hettich Polska team is made up of young, competent people who are enthusiastic and committed. Working with people like this, it’s been possible to grow the company continuously and to reach some very ambitious targets.
